Its still on leaf springs but i have made a fair few bits and pieces under there that should help with traction. No choice on the chute, ran 140mph on first pass and it wont get any slower :) i wanted to wait till i earnt it to put it on haha

 

 

You definitely earned the chute. Even things like a wheel alignment are very particular for drag cars, the front tends to lift, the rear tends to squat, so you need to set it up a bit different to compensate for how the car sits under power with the front end just barely touching the road and the struts elongating.
